DirectionsStep1Portion the Biscoff spread, and freeze for at least an hour (can easily be left over night).Step2Add the butter and sugar to a bowl and beat until creamy - I use my stand mixer with the beater attachment,Step3Add in the egg, and beat again. If using the vanilla, add it in now as well!Step4Add in the plain flour, cocoa powder, baking powder, bicarbonate of soda, and salt and beat until a cookie dough is formed!Step5Add in the chocolate chips and chopped biscoff biscuits and mix until they're distributed well!Step6Weigh the cookies out into eight cookies - they're about 120g each!Step7Carefully flatten each cookie ball and add a frozen lump of biscoff into the middle.Step8Make sure to wrap the cookie dough around the frozen biscoff well.Step9Once they're rolled into balls, put your cookie dough in the freezer for at least 30 minutes, or in the fridge for an hour or so!Step10Whilst the cookie dough is chilling, preheat your oven to 180C Fan, or 200C regular! If your oven runs hot, go for 160C-170c.Step11Take your cookies out of the freezer/fridge and put onto a lined baking tray. I put four cookies per tray!Step12Bake the cookies in the oven for 11-13 minutes.
